The first General Meeting of the current International Coral Reef Initiative secretariat and the launch of the International Year of the Reef (IYOR) took place in Washington DC, US, from 22-25 January 2008.

IYOR is a worldwide campaign to highlight the importance of coral reef ecosystems and to motivate people to protect them. IYOR 2008 aims to: strengthen awareness about the ecological, economic, social and cultural value of coral reefs and associated ecosystems; improve understanding of the critical threats to coral reefs and generate both practical and innovative solutions to reduce these threats; and generate urgent action at all levels to develop and implement effective management strategies for conservation and sustainable use of these ecosystems.
